One of the interesting facts of these electric scooters is that they don't require registration or any license to drive. Coming to the specifications then Odysse E2Go gets a 250 watt, 60V(BLDC) electric water which is waterproof. The manufacturer is offering two batteries with the same - a 1.26kWh Lithium-ion battery or 28aH lead-acid battery.

These Lithium-ion batteries can be purchased from the Odysse dealerships and come with a 3-year warranty. The top speed of the electric scooter sticks to 25 kmph and the batteries take about 3 to 4 hours to fully get charged. They offer 60 km driving distance.
Mr Nemin Vora, Chief Executive Officer of Odysse Electric Vehicles, said, The E2Go is targeted towards the urban women and youth market where everyone wants to have their mobility in their own hands at an affordable entry cost without any hassle of registration process or license. We hope our offerings will also contribute towards bringing down the pollution levels in the cities of India.

Some of the features of the scooter are multiple driving modes, anti-theft motor locking, USB charging, keyless entry, LED digital instrument cluster, reverse gear function and among others. The scooter is available in five colour options - Teal Green, Scarlet Red, Azure Blue, Midnight Black and Matte Black.
Currently, the electric two-wheeler manufacturer has nine dealerships across the country and every dealership has service centre so to handle every customer. The company plans to add 10 more dealership to their portfolio by March this year and also plans to enter more than 25 cities in India by this year.
